Creative-Hotspot Bolzano South - a vision?

The settlement and establishment of creative industries in a region and the intention to give artists and performers a place for their creative work, is a central topic in economic and regional development strategies. Creative communities can make a significant contribution to the economic development of a region. Several examples from the United States (New York / Soho) and in European cities like Berlin or Zurich show how art and cultural projects can be used as revitalization tools for districts and urban areas.

The idea of the project is based on this and the lessons learned from the events "Culture meets Economy": With the idea "Creative Hotspot Bolzano South – a vision?" we want to go a step further in the practical implementation of "culture meets industry/economy" and to capture the topic of the event in 2014 "Small places, great works – great works, great places”.

Bolzano, the capital of South Tyrol, is the result of different developments, during which districts and areas of the city developed from small to large places and from places to non-places, such as the industrial zone Bolzano South.

The idea of the project is to bring “art and culture” into the industrial zone Bolzano South, as a historically important and for the social and economic development of the region very significant place. Furthermore, it should be point out, which role art and culture can play in the complexity of modern urbanity. In practical terms, this should be realized through the cooperation of local companies with internationally famous artists and cultural performers. From a scientific point of view, we are interested in understanding and analyzing the development of modern urbanity and the role of art and culture as location factors in the creation of urbanity. The project includes an empirical study.
